Signs and Symptoms

Patients with spondylolisthesis may experience a range of symptoms, including back pain, stiffness, and decreased range of motion. Additionally, some individuals may also report radiating pain into the legs, numbness, or weakness. These symptoms can vary in severity depending on the degree of slippage and any accompanying nerve compression.

Causes

Spondylolisthesis can be caused by various factors, including congenital abnormalities, trauma, or degenerative changes in the spine. In some cases, excessive stress on the vertebral joints, such as that seen in athletes or individuals engaged in repetitive heavy lifting, may lead to the development of this condition. Additionally, certain genetic predispositions may contribute to the likelihood of spondylolisthesis.

Diagnosis

Diagnosing spondylolisthesis typically involves a thorough physical examination, including a review of the patient’s medical history and a detailed assessment of symptoms. Imaging studies such as X-rays, MRI scans, or CT scans may be utilized to visualize the extent of vertebral slippage and assess any accompanying nerve compression. Additionally, diagnostic tests such as nerve conduction studies may be employed to evaluate nerve function and identify any associated neurologic deficits.

Treatment and Recovery

The management of spondylolisthesis aims to alleviate symptoms, stabilize the spine, and improve the patient’s overall quality of life. Treatment options may include conservative measures such as physical therapy, pain management, and activity modification. In cases of severe vertebral slippage or neurological deficits, surgical intervention may be warranted to realign the spine and relieve nerve compression.

Prevention

While spondylolisthesis may not always be preventable, certain measures can help reduce the risk of developing this condition. Maintaining good posture, engaging in regular exercise to strengthen the core muscles, and avoiding activities that place excessive stress on the spine can help protect against vertebral slippage. Adequate nutrition, weight management, and smoking cessation may also play a role in preventing the degenerative changes associated with spondylolisthesis.
